Overview of Free Stock Images

In the age of Web 2.0+, visual content has become an essential component of web design, and free stock images have emerged as a valuable resource for creators, bloggers, and businesses. Websites such as Unsplash, Pexels, and Pixabay offer an extensive library of high-quality imagery, enabling users to enhance the aesthetic appeal of their websites. Essentially, these platforms provide access to pictures without the financial burden typically associated with professional photography.

For example, a simple image search can yield thousands of options that align with any specific theme, style, or mood. Whether you're looking for vibrant nature photos, thought-provoking abstract art, or relatable lifestyle scenes, these platforms offer images for every need.

Importance of Visual Content in Web Design

Visual content is not just an aesthetic addition to websites; it plays a crucial role in user engagement and retention. Studies have shown that articles with images receive significantly more views when compared to those without images. Incorporating compelling visuals can quickly elevate a website's user experience.

Key benefits of using visual content include:

  • Enhanced User Engagement: Graphics and images capture attention, encouraging visitors to spend more time on your site.
  • Improved Information Retention: Research suggests people retain information more effectively when textual content is married with relevant visuals. Clever images can help clarify complex ideas and convey profound messages.
  • Brand Identity: The strategic use of images can reflect your brand's values and messaging, creating a more cohesive and professional online presence.

Leveraging free stock images enhances the visual appeal of a website and contributes to a better user experience. That can lead to higher user engagement, improved retention, and effective communication of your brand's message.

Key Features of Instant Images Plugin

One-click Upload Functionality

One of the standout features of the plugin is its one-click upload functionality. This feature simplifies adding high-quality images to your WordPress media library. With a few easy clicks, users can find the perfect photo, choose it, and upload it directly into their website's content management system. Doing this can save users time and effort, enabling them to focus on the creative aspects of web design.

  • Time Efficiency: Instead of manually downloading and re-uploading images, the one-click upload feature streamlines the process, allowing you to move forward with content creation without delays.
  • Seamless Experience: The plugin integrates smoothly into the WordPress interface by enabling users to stay within their familiar environment without requiring them to switch between tools.


Supported Image Providers

The plugin connects with several image providers, such as Unsplash, Pexels, Pixabay, Openverse, and Giphy. This convenient Quality of Life (QoL) feature gives users access to a vast collection of images—all from one place.

  • Diversity in Style and Subject: Whether seeking professional stock photography, creative illustrations, or playful GIFs, Instant Images gathers resources from leading providers, supplying access to an extensive range of styles and formats.
  • Licensing Assurance: Images from these platforms are typically available under Creative Commons Zero (CC0) licensing, meaning you can use them freely for commercial and personal projects without worrying about licensing restrictions.


Image Search and Filters

The plugin enhances the image search experience. With its intuitive search function and customizable filters, you can find images that meet your precise needs, helping you maintain a consistent aesthetic throughout your website.

  • Intuitive Search Function: Deftly enter relevant keywords to find images that match your specific requirements, making the process quick and straightforward.
  • Filters for Specific Needs: Whether you're looking for landscape, portrait, or square images, the plugin lets you filter search results by orientation, helping you quickly locate the ideal visual for your content.


Overall, the Instant Images plugin will help users efficiently source and upload high-quality images, making it a valuable tool for any WordPress site.

Did you know? The first photographic image ever uploaded to the World Wide Web was posted on July 18, 1992.

Tim Berners-Lee ('AKA' the digital Mr. Miyagi), inventor of the interweb, asked Silvano de Gennaro (a CERN developer) to upload a capture and demonstrate the internet's new ability to handle multimedia. And what did he choose for this historic moment? A photo of Les Horribles Cernettes—a parody pop group composed of CERN employees.


The group, known for their tongue-in-cheek songs about particle physics and lab life, became an unexpected part of internet history. Their intention was never to top the charts with their music, yet their status as the web's first uploaded image is well-established in digital lore.

Integrating The Instant Images Plugin with WordPress

Installation Process

Integrating the plugin into your WordPress setup is straightforward, ensuring users can start deploying images quickly.

  • Through the WordPress Dashboard: Go to the 'Add New' section in the plugins dashboard, search for 'Instant Images,' click 'Install Now,' and activate the plugin. It's that simple.
  • Manual Upload via FTP: For users who prefer manual installation, you can download the plugin's .zip file, extract it, and upload the directory to your /wp-content/plugins/ folder.

Once installed, the plugin's features are immediately available to enhance your website's image-sourcing process.


Using the Plugin in the Gutenberg Editor

The plugin integrates seamlessly with the Gutenberg editor, allowing users to insert images directly into their posts without leaving the editing interface. Additionally, you can edit metadata such as filenames, alt text, and captions, which are key for accessibility and SEO purposes.

  • Plugin Sidebar: The Instant Images plugin adds a simple sidebar to the Gutenberg editor, allowing users to browse, search, and upload images without leaving the page.
  • SEO and Accessibility: The ability to edit metadata ensures your website is optimized for search engines and users with disabilities, improving your site's SEO and user experience.


Compatibility with Page Builders

For web designers using page builders like Elementor, Beaver Builder, Brizy, or Divi, the plugin ensures a smooth integration that doesn't disrupt your design workflow.

  • Seamless Integration: With compatibility across various page builders, users can quickly add high-quality visuals directly to their designs without having to switch between platforms.

Customizing Your Image Experience

Editing Image Metadata

Editing image metadata is a critical part of enhancing both the user experience and the SEO of your website. The plugin makes it easy to customize filenames, alt text, and captions for every image before uploading.

  • Filename Adjustments: Customizing filenames helps improve SEO and ensures consistency across your website.
  • Alt Text and Captions: Alt text is crucial for accessibility and SEO, ensuring that users with visual impairments can understand the content of your images.


Accessibility Features

The plugin prioritizes accessibility by permitting users to edit alt descriptions and providing screen reader compatibility.

  • Screen Reader Compatibility: Alt text ensures that images are understandable to users relying on screen readers, contributing to a more inclusive web experience.
  • SEO Benefits: Descriptive alt text also improves SEO, making it easier for search engines to index images and display them in search results.


No Account Requirements

A notable benefit of the Instant Images plugin is that no user account is required to access the features.

  • Instant Access: Once installed, users can begin searching and uploading images without creating new accounts or signing up for multiple services.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• Can I legally use these photos on my website? Images from platforms like Unsplash and Pixabay are typically licensed under Creative Commons Zero, allowing for broad usage without the requirement for attribution. That said, always look both ways before you cross the street.
  • Are there any limitations to using free stock images? While free stock images offer immense value, some platforms may have specific terms regarding their use in sensitive or highly regulated sectors. Again, be vigilant, and always check the terms of use for each image before incorporating it into your website.
  • Can I search for individual photos by ID? Yes, sort of. With Unsplash, Pixabay, and Pexels searches, if you know the specific ID (FILENAME in the details window) for a photo, you can enter it in the plugin's search box. For example, typing 'id: oC32cy4x-ZA' in the Unsplash search (where 'oC32cy4x-ZA' is the ID for your image) directs you straightaway to that particular image (surfs up), cutting down on the search time.
  • What if I'm unable to download images? If you're having trouble downloading images, this could be due to various server or hosting environment bottlenecks. Common issues include API access restrictions, which can usually be resolved by checking server settings, especially if your host has specific configurations that may interfere with the plugin.
